ul#subMenu { bottom: -35px; }

#colEsq { width: 745px; padding-left: 15px; }
#colEsq h1 { font-size: 1.5em; border-bottom: 1px solid #333; padding-bottom: 5px; margin-bottom: 20px; }
#colEsq h1 span { font-size: 0.9em; }

.vejaTambem h3 { font-family: Arial; font-size: 1.4em; color: #666; margin-bottom: 10px; }
.vejaTambem ul { font-size: 0.9em; }

.registro { color: #333; font-size: 0.95em; border-bottom: 1px solid #000; padding-bottom: 15px; margin-bottom: 15px; }
.registroComentario { color: #333; font-size: 0.95em; width: 380px; background-color:White; border: 1px solid Gray; padding-bottom: 15px; margin-left: 15px; margin-bottom: 15px; }

/* Coluna Direita */
div#colDir h4 { width: 180px; font-size: 1.1em; color: #000; padding: 1px 0 1px 10px; background: #ccc; border-right: 10px solid #999; }
div#colDir div { background: #eee; padding-top: 10px; }
div#colDir div h5 { font-size: 1.1em; color: #666; padding: 10px 0 0 10px;  }
div#colDir div ul { margin: 0 10px 0 10px; font-size: 0.9em; line-height: 140%; padding-bottom: 10px;  }
div#colDir div ul.ultimaLinha { border: 0; }
div#colDir div ul li { width: 185px; }

	/* Filtro de seções - Cores */	
		div#colDir div ul li a.noticias { color: #B61F2B; }
		div#colDir div ul li a.esportes { color: #81A845; }
		div#colDir div ul li a.arteAgenda { color: #444EA7; }
		div#colDir div ul li a.opiniao { color: #447FA7; }
		div#colDir div ul li a.servicos { color: #CFAE55; }
		div#colDir div ul li a.especias { color: #A88E45; }
		div#colDir div ul li a.multimidia { color: #333; }
	
	/* Tags */
		div#colDir div.tags { margin-bottom: 15px;  }
		div#colDir div.tags div { text-align: center; font-size: 1.85em; padding: 10px; } 	
		div#colDir div.tags div a { color: #B61F2B; font-weight: bold; white-space: nowrap; color: #333; }

/* Assine o Correio */
	/* colEsqassine */
		#colEsqassine { width: 745px; padding-left: 15px; }
		#colEsqassine h1 { font-size: 1.5em; border-bottom: 1px solid #333; padding-bottom: 5px; margin-bottom: 20px; }
		#colEsqassine h1 span { font-size: 0.9em; }					
		#colEsqassine .registro img { float: left; margin: 0 10px 10px 0 }
		#colEsqassine .registro h2, body.assine .registro h3 { font-family: "Tahoma"; }
		#colEsqassine .registro h2 { font-size: 2.05em; }
		#colEsqassine .registro h3 { font-size: 1.5em; }
		#colEsqassine .registro h2.preco { clear: both; margin-bottom: 15px; }
		#colEsqassine .registro h2.preco span { color: #000; }
		#colEsqassine .registro h2.preco span.quantia { font-size: 1.4em; }
		#colEsqassine .registro p { font-size: 0.95em; margin-bottom: 15px; }
		#colEsqassine .registro a.comFundo span { padding: 3px 55px 4px 55px !important;  }
		#colEsqassine .registro a.comFundo span.canEsq, body.assine .registro a.comFundo span.canDir { padding: 0 !important; }
		
			#colDestaqueEsq { width: 400px; float: left; }
			#colEsqassine .registro #colDestaqueEsq h2,
			#colEsqassine .registro #colDestaqueEsq p,
			#colEsqassine .registro #colDestaqueEsq a.comFundo { color: #6E903B; }
			
			#colDestaqueDir { width: 320px; float: right; }
			#colEsqassine .registro #colDestaqueDir h2,
			#colEsqassine .registro #colDestaqueDir p,
			#colEsqassine .registro #colDestaqueDir a.comFundo { color: #B61F2B; }
	
/* Resultado de busca */
	div.busca #colEsq h1 { margin-bottom: 0; }

	div.resultados { line-height: 120%; }
	div.resultados p.metadata { background: #eee; color: #333; font-size: 0.9em; padding: 3px 10px; margin: 20px 0; }
	div.resultados .registro { border-bottom: 1px solid #ccc; }
	div.resultados .ultimaLinha { border: none; }
	div.resultados .registro h5, div.resultados .registro h6 { font-size: 1em; }
	div.resultados .registro h6 span { font-weight: normal; }
	div.resultados .registro a img { float: left; margin: 5px 10px 0 0; }
	div.resultados .registro h5 { margin: 5px 0 0 0; }
	div.resultados .registro h5 a { color: #333; }
	div.resultados .registro p span { color: #666; font-weight: bold; }
	
	div.resultados .noticias h6 span { color: #B61F2B; }
	div.resultados .esportes h6 span { color: #81A845 }
	div.resultados .arteAgenda h6 span { color: #444EA7; }
	div.resultados .opiniao h6 span { color: #447FA7; }
	div.resultados .servicos h6 span { color: #CFAE55; }
	div.resultados .copa h6 span { color: #009900; }
	/* Paginação */
	.paginacao { padding: 10px 0 20px 0;  }
	.paginacao .botao { font-weight: bold; font-size: 0.9em; float: left; }
	.paginacao .proximos { float: right; }
	.paginacao div { text-align: center; font-size: 1.2em; font-weight: bold; }
	.paginacao div a { margin-right: 10px; color: #81A845; }
	.paginacao div a.ativo { color: #ccc; }
	.paginacao div .paginas { font-size: 0.9em; color: #81A845;}
	
	/* Coluna Direita */
	body.busca div#colDir div { padding-top: 0; margin-bottom: 10px; }
	body.busca div#colDir div ul { border-bottom: 1px solid #ccc; }
	